What actually differs

The H200 is the newer part: Hopper, launched in 2024, against the H800's Hopper from 2022. Newer architectures typically add lower-precision formats and better throughput per watt, so check the precision rows your workload actually uses.

Dense throughput for the H800 against the H200: FP64 0.8 vs 34 TFLOPS, FP32 51 vs 67 TFLOPS, FP16 757 vs 990 TFLOPS, FP8 1,513 vs 1,979 TFLOPS. Sparse figures, where the vendor publishes them, appear under each dense number in the performance table.

Memory is 80 GB against 141 GB, fed at 2.0 TB/s versus 4.8 TB/s. More memory per GPU means larger models fit before you have to shard across cards, which often matters more than raw TFLOPS for inference.

Power budgets are 350 W for the H800 and 700 W for the H200. At FP32 that works out to 0.15 against 0.10 TFLOPS per watt.

For LLM training and inference, weight the FP8 and FP16 rows and memory capacity most heavily. For scientific and HPC workloads, the FP64 row is the one to read.
